diff --git a/drivers/clocksource/sun4i_timer.c b/drivers/clocksource/sun4i_timer.c index 6e0180aaf784..88e09554ce7a 100644 --- a/drivers/clocksource/sun4i_timer.c +++ b/drivers/clocksource/sun4i_timer.c @@ -218,3 +218,5 @@ static int __init sun4i_timer_init(struct device_node *node) } TIMER_OF_DECLARE(sun4i, "allwinner,sun4i-a10-timer", sun4i_timer_init); +TIMER_OF_DECLARE(suniv, "allwinner,suniv-timer", + sun4i_timer_init);
The suniv (new F-series) chip has a timer with less functionality than the A10 timer, e.g. it has only 3 channels. Add a new compatible for it. As we didn't use the extra channels on A10 either now, the code needn't to be changed.
